The Spiritual Significance
Two protective ideas meet in this design. The maze or labyrinth is an ancient figure found across many cultures, a path that turns and doubles back on itself, read in folk practice as something that confuses and slows whatever would follow it inward. The Celtic knot border draws on Insular art, the endless interlace of early medieval Ireland and Scotland, which has long carried a sense of eternity and an unbroken protective round.
The framing of this particular pendant as a protection amulet is a modern Celtic-revival reading rather than a documented ancient charm, but it rests on genuinely old symbolism: the bewildering maze and the unbroken knot, both worn for warding. Is the protection meaning ancient or modern?
The maze and the knotwork are both genuinely old symbols, but the framing of this specific pendant as a protection amulet is a modern Celtic-revival reading rather than a documented ancient charm. The symbols are old; the assignment is contemporary.
